Concept Analysis
Use this directive when a client is unable to articulate their complex feelings about a specific person, event, or idea. It is particularly effective when a subject is so emotionally loaded that discussion becomes circular or stalled. This tool is designed to bypass verbal defenses and access the client’s underlying cognitive and emotional framework regarding a single, challenging topic.
The instrument systematically deconstructs a monolithic concept, allowing for a more granular analysis of the client’s perception. This process externalizes their internal model, making implicit judgments and affective associations explicit. The result is a detailed profile of their subjective understanding, providing a clear and stable foundation for further therapeutic work.
